Get the name of an unloaded scene from SceneManager?

WebJul 4, 2024 · In general it makes sense that you can not get any reference to a Scene that is not loaded yet. Even using SceneManager.GetSceneByBuildIndex states This method will return a valid Scene if a Scene has been added to the build settings at the given build index AND the Scene is loaded. WebJul 16, 2024 · Go to File / Build Settings… and make sure both scenes are added, either by clicking Add Open Scenes or by dragging them into the Scenes In Build list. Make sure that Main Scene has index 0 and Level 1 has index 1. Building both scenes. From now on, both scenes get added to builds, even when they are not open when building. WebMar 17, 2016 · GetSceneAt only works with currently active scenes. For now, you need to use work-arounds to get all scenes in your build during run-time, using EditorBuildSettings.scenes. You are right, this is only available during editing, but you can simply make sure to cache them to a run-time asset or component before building.
